In the Middle Ages, garnets were known as "carbuncle stones". They stood for the glow of love and were carried as talismans. The origin of the term is Latin: "carbunculus" means red-hot coal. In this vintage gold ring, 17 garnets radiate their warm glow. A large garnet in a rectangular step cut is surrounded by a row of smaller garnets, forming the center of the elongated ring face. Understated gold settings and a narrow ring band complete the piece of jewellery. This beautiful ring from around 1970 is unusual for garnet jewelry in its classic entourage shape.
